We went to Corfu because my huband's stepmother Becky was born there. She lived on Coruf until the Nazis reached the island during WWII. Every Jewish person from Corfu was shipped to the concentration camps but she and her sister survived and lived long lives. The guide knew that we were Jewish and we wanted to see the neighborhood and especially the synagogue across the street from where Becky lived. The guide's driver was able to make the call and the synagogue was open for us to see. There is a memorial on the wall inside the synagogue with the last names of the families that lost loved ones to the Nazis. The guide wanted us to see the monasteries on Corfu. We did that.
